i965: Convert if/else to switch statements in brw_queryobj.c

Previously, i965 only supported two query types: GL_TIME_ELAPSED_EXT
and GL_SAMPLES_PASSED_ARB, and it distinguished between the two using
if/else statements that compared query->Base.Target to
GL_TIME_ELAPSED_EXT.

This patch changes the if/else statements to switch statements so that
we can add more query types without having to have a chain of
else-ifs.
